Alfalfa (Medicago sativa L.) flavonoids. 1. Apigenin and luteolin glycosides from aerial parts.

Abstract

Nine flavones and adenosine have been identified in aerial parts of alfalfa, and their structures were established by spectral (FABMS and NMR) techniques. Five of the identified compounds, including apigenin 7-O-[beta-D-glucuronopyranosyl(1-->2)-O-beta-D-glucuronopyranosyl]-4'-O-beta-D-glucuronopyranoside, apigenin 7-O-[2-O-feruloyl-beta-D-glucuronopyranosyl(1-->2)-O-beta-D-glucuronopyranosyl]-4'-O-beta-D-glucuronopyranoside, apigenin 7-O-[2-O-feruloyl-[beta-D-glucuronopyranosyl(1-->3)]-O-beta-D-glucuronopyranosyl(1-->2)-O-beta-D-glucuronopyranoside], apigenin 7-O-[2-O-p-coumaroyl-[beta-D-glucuronopyranosyl(1-->3)]-O-beta-D-glucuronopyranosyl(1-->2)-O-beta-D-glucuronopyranoside], and luteolin 7-O-[2-O-feruloyl-beta-D-glucuronopyranosyl(1-->2)-O-beta-D-glucuronopyranosyl]-4'-O-beta-D-glucuronopyranoside, have not been reported before in the plant kingdom. Additionally, five known compounds, including apigenin 7-O-beta-D-glucuronopyranoside, apigenin 4'-O-beta-D-glucuronopyranoside, apigenin 7-O-[beta-D- glucuronopyranosyl(1-->2)-O-beta-D-glucuronopyranoside], luteolin 7-O-beta-D-glucuronopyranoside, and adenosine, were identified.

摘要

已在紫花苜蓿地上部分鉴定出九种黄酮和腺苷,其结构通过光谱(快原子轰击质谱和核磁共振)技术确定。已鉴定出的化合物中有五种,包括芹菜素7 - O - [β - D - 葡萄糖醛酸吡喃糖基(1→2) - O - β - D - 葡萄糖醛酸吡喃糖基] - 4'- O - β - D - 葡萄糖醛酸吡喃糖苷、芹菜素7 - O - [2 - O - 阿魏酰基 - β - D - 葡萄糖醛酸吡喃糖基(1→2) - O - β - D -葡萄糖醛酸吡喃糖基] - 4'- O - β - D - 葡萄糖醛酸吡喃糖苷、芹菜素7 - O - [2 - O -阿魏酰基 - [β - D - 葡萄糖醛酸吡喃糖基(1→3)] - O - β - D - 葡萄糖醛酸吡喃糖基(1→2)O - β - D葡萄糖醛酸吡喃糖苷、芹菜素7 - O - [2 - O - 对香豆酰基 - [β - D - 葡萄糖醛酸吡喃糖基(1→3)] - O - β - D - 葡萄糖醛酸吡喃糖基(1→2) - O - β - D - 葡萄糖醛酸吡喃糖苷]以及木犀草素7 - O - [2 - O - 阿魏酰基 - β - D - 葡萄糖醛酸吡喃糖基(1→2) - O - β - D - 葡萄糖醛酸吡喃糖基] - 4'- O - β - D - 葡萄糖醛酸吡喃糖苷,此前在植物界尚未见报道。此外,还鉴定出了五种已知化合物',包括芹菜素7 - O - β - D - 葡萄糖醛酸吡喃糖苷、芹菜素4'- O - β - D - 葡萄糖醛酸吡喃糖苷、芹菜素7 - O - [β - D - 葡萄糖醛酸吡喃糖基(1→2) - O - β - D - 葡萄糖醛酸吡喃糖苷]、木犀草素7 - O - β - D - 葡萄糖醛酸吡喃糖苷和腺苷。
